亚马逊云代理商:亚马逊云云空间能否适配不同操作系统的文件需求?
亚马逊云代理商:亚马逊云云空间能否适配不同操作系统的文件需求?
在当今数字化时代,企业对于云计算的需求日益增长,而亚马逊云(Amazon Web Services,简称AWS)作为全球领先的云计算服务提供商,凭借其强大的技术实力和灵活的解决方案,成为众多企业的首选。其中,亚马逊云云空间(Amazon S3、EC2等)因其跨平台兼容性和高度可扩展性,能够完美适配不同操作系统的文件需求。本文将详细介绍AWS亚马逊云的优势,并分析其如何满足多样化的操作系统环境。
一、AWS亚马逊云的核心优势
1. 跨平台兼容性
AWS亚马逊云支持几乎所有主流操作系统,包括Windows、Linux、macOS以及各种Unix变体。无论是企业级应用还是个人开发者,都可以通过AWS轻松部署和管理跨平台的文件存储与计算资源。例如:
- Amazon S3(简单存储服务):提供标准的REST API接口,支持任何操作系统通过HTTP/HTTPS协议访问和存储文件。
- Amazon EC2(弹性计算云):允许用户选择预装Windows Server、Ubuntu、CentOS等操作系统的虚拟机实例,灵活适配不同开发环境。
2. 高可用性与全球覆盖
AWS在全球拥有25个地理区域和80多个可用区,确保用户无论身处何地,都能获得低延迟、高可靠的服务。其分布式架构设计使得文件存储和计算资源可以跨区域冗余备份,避免单点故障。
3. 安全性与合规性
AWS提供多层次的安全防护机制,包括:
- 数据加密(传输中和静态存储);
- 身份和访问管理(IAM)权限控制;
- 符合GDPR、HIPAA等国际合规标准。
4. 弹性扩展与成本优化
用户可以根据业务需求动态调整资源规模,按实际使用量付费,避免资源浪费。例如:
- 通过Auto Scaling自动扩展EC2实例数量;
- 利用S3 Intelligent-Tiering智能分层存储降低长期存储成本。
二、AWS如何适配不同操作系统的文件需求?
1. 文件存储解决方案(Amazon S3)
Amazon S3作为对象存储服务,完全独立于操作系统,任何支持HTTP协议的平台均可通过API或SDK(如AWS CLI、Python Boto3)访问数据。典型场景包括:
- Windows用户通过PowerShell脚本上传文件至S3;
- Linux服务器使用rsync工具同步本地目录到S3存储桶;
- macOS开发者通过图形化工具(如Cyberduck)管理云端文件。
2. 计算资源适配(Amazon EC2)
EC2实例支持多种操作系统镜像,用户可自由选择:
- Windows环境:运行.NET框架应用或SQL Server数据库;
- Linux环境:部署Apache/Nginx Web服务或Docker容器;
- 混合架构:通过VPC实现不同系统实例间的安全通信。
3. 文件系统集成(Amazon EFS/FSx)
对于需要共享文件系统的场景,AWS提供:
- Amazon EFS:兼容Linux的NFS协议,支持多台EC2实例共享存储;
- Amazon FSx for Windows:基于SMB协议,为Windows服务器提供全托管文件共享服务。
三、实际应用案例
案例1:跨国企业的跨平台协作
某跨国企业使用Amazon S3作为中央文件库,全球分支机构通过Windows、macOS和Linux设备上传销售数据,再通过AWS Lambda自动触发数据分析流程,实现无缝协作。
案例2:游戏开发团队的多环境测试
一家游戏公司利用EC2同时部署Windows和Linux测试环境,通过Amazon EFS共享游戏资源文件,显著缩短了多平台兼容性测试周期。
四、总结
亚马逊云(AWS)凭借其卓越的跨平台兼容性、全球基础设施、严密的安全措施和灵活的计费模式,成为适配不同操作系统文件需求的理想选择。无论是存储、计算还是文件共享,AWS均能提供一站式解决方案,帮助企业打破操作系统壁垒,聚焦业务创新。对于需要通过云服务实现多平台协作的企业或个人开发者而言,AWS亚马逊云无疑是值得信赖的合作伙伴。
温馨提示: 需要上述业务或相关服务,请加客服QQ【582059487】或点击网站在线咨询,与我们沟通。